How To Grow Your XeeScore
Use XeeMe to change the game: Don't wait for accidental visits to your sites, instead make sure where ever you
were people visit your entire social presence. Share your XeeMe URL wherever you can.
1) Social Media Profiles
Start by ensuring that your XeeMe URL xeeme.comYourname
is on ALL your social media profiles. Add it to your Blog, Website, Facebook, LinkedIn, Twitter, Pinterest,
SlideShare, and so forth and don't forget your email signature!!!! Every visitor should be able to quickly
see your XeeMe and visit your entire social presence. See Quick Setup
2) Your Digital Signature
Always use your XeeMe URL xeeme.comYourname as a signature
pointing to your entire social presence. Each time you don't, you miss an opportunity to have people explore your
entire social presence. That means missing an opportunity to read about your other content and possibly
connect there. Also, if you don't, you can't track the social traffic.
3) Funnel ALL traffic through XeeMe
The most successful XeeMe networker show only their XeeMe URL and NONE of their profiles and networks. Every
time a visitor would click for instance directly on a LinkedIn link that visitor would not see the
variety of your networks you are on and you won't be able to track that visit. And reporting is not the only advantage.
If you only list your XeeMe on any of the networks, you also have to maintain changes only on XeeMe. If you add new
networks or remove those you are no longer active you only do it once.
4) Expand Your Reach
If you want to grow your reach, you will want to go outside your beaten path and explore new networks. And if you do,
your score will soar rapidly. If you explore new networks you typically get a high "Return On Engagement".
5) Be Just A Click Away
Even if your best friends know your XeeMe name by heart, give them a URL to just click on rather than having them
open a site and typing in a URL. Isn't it easier to just click xeeme.comYourname
then starting a new browser and typing a URL? The tiny XeeMe URL makes all the difference. Get your connections "home"
to your social base , whenever you have the opportunity.
6) Introduce Yourself With Your XeeMe
When you join new places, groups, or communities we suggest you always state "My entire social presence" when sharing your
XeeMe. That way people know what the link is all about. People don't want to go to a website but 'social presence'
is intriguing.
7) Provide Good Description Of Your Links
Instead of being directive like "follow me" which is something the person will decide on their own, you may want to
help them understand what they will see. I.e. the content you are posting about...
You may say: "follow my tech story" instead.
8) Attractive And Inviting List Order
We found that XeeMe users with an attractive list order gains more visits to profiles than those with lots of multiple
similar accounts.
For instance:
A list that shows Facebook, Twitter, LinkedIn, Pinterest, YouTube, Klout... in that order and has LinkedIn groups
under groups is apparently more compelling than a very long list of many Twitter accounts.
9) Personal Bio
Have a personally written bio that gives visitors a quick idea about you. The more personal the better.
10) Keep People In The Loop
Post on "What's Up" what is important to you. If you are in need for new customers say so. If you want to be helpful
say it there. If there is an important event going on, post it there.
Summary
All the above measures have one objective: "Get a return on engagement, literaly by getting your connections and visitors
return to your social base and see your entire social presence". In order to be able to measure your entire social traffic,
you funnel all your social visits through XeeMe. All together you can measure progress and success by watching your XeeScore.

XeeScore Algorithm
The XeeScore is computed by looking at the visits to your XeeMe (inbound social traffic) and from your
XeeMe to your social sites (outbound social traffic). In addition we look at the number of unique visitors
(uniques) and calculate an amplification factor (amp) by dividing outbound traffic through inbound traffic.
An amplification factor better than 1 means that for each visit to your XeeMe you get multiple visits to
your social media sites. All together it shows you a Return On Engagement by seeinhg how many people actually
visited your XeeMe and your sites after they saw your content, wherever you are in the social web.
The actual Algorithm: ((SQR((OutBound + uniques) * (SQR(OutBound/Inbound))) * (SQR(uniques)/100+1)) * 1.1
IMPORTANT:
Please remember, the XeeScore is not about YOUR ACTIVITIES you can measure this through Kred, Klout and other tools.
XeeScore is essentially the "outcome" of those activities, meaning how many people want to get in touch with you or
your brand after they saw your content anywhere in the social web.
XeeScore Variations
The XeeScore on your XeeMe or inside your application dashboard may vary from the one on the
Wall of Fame. The Wall of fame is a weekly summarization and stored
in a separate data store while the XeeScore on your XeeMe is updated daily and part of your
"DNA" which you carry around.
